Autobiographical memory functions and posttraumatic stress symptoms across adulthood
Adriana Del Palacio-Gonzalez1, Lynn A Watson1, Dorthe Berntsen1
1a Department of Psychology and Behavioural Sciences , Center on Autobiographical Memory Research, Aarhus University , Arhus C , Denmark.
Certain ways of recalling memories, like rumination, are linked to higher posttraumatic stress symptoms (PTSS). These connections remain consistent across adulthood, regardless of age.

Background:
- Individual differences in autobiographical memory functions are well-documented.
- These memory functions correlate with psychological well-being and vary with age.
Purpose of the Study:
- To investigate the relationship between autobiographical memory functions and posttraumatic stress symptoms (PTSS).
- To determine if this relationship is moderated by age in adulthood.
Main Methods:
- A representative sample of 1040 adult Danes (aged 20-70) participated.
- Participants reported the frequency of using different autobiographical memory functions.
- Posttraumatic stress disorder (PTSD) symptom levels were assessed.
Main Results:
- Higher reflective and ruminative memory functions predicted increased PTSS.
- Lower social function of autobiographical memories predicted increased PTSS.
- No significant moderating effect of age was found on these relationships.
Conclusions:
- Specific autobiographical memory functions are uniquely associated with PTSS.
- The link between these memory functions and PTSS is consistent across adulthood.
- Understanding memory functions offers insight into PTSS across the lifespan.
